#92bbdb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#92bbdb is composed of 57.3% red, 73.3%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 14.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 206.3 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 71.6%. #92bbdb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2577b7.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#92bbdb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#92bbdb has RGB values of R:146, G:187,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 9616347.

Hex triplet 92bbdb #92bbdb
RGB Decimal 146, 187, 219 rgb(146,187,219)
RGB Percent 57.3, 73.3, 85.9 rgb(57.3%,73.3%,85.9%)
CMYK 33, 15, 0, 14
HSL 206.3°, 50.3, 71.6 hsl(206.3,50.3%,71.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 206.3°, 33.3, 85.9
Web Safe 99cccc #99cccc
CIE-LAB 74.039, -6.033, -20.448
XYZ 42.408, 46.765, 73.806
xyY 0.26, 0.287, 46.765
CIE-LCH 74.039, 21.319, 253.562
CIE-LUV 74.039, -21.281, -31.111
Hunter-Lab 68.385, -8.979, -16.121
Binary 10010010, 10111011, 11011011

Shades and Tints of #92bbdb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030609 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#92bbdb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3b7ba is the less saturated color, while #71bffc is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#92bbdb is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b2b2b2 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#acb4ba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#b2b8d9 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#b6b6df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#93c1ce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#a6b9d9 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a9b7de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#93bed3 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
